如何按excel顺序自动分配数字编号?
时间:2023-05-30 02:24:12
Q:在进行学生入学登记时,如何为不同的班级自动按顺序分配学号。如下所示,在登记学生姓名,并分配班级后,给该学生自动按顺序分配学号。
A:使用公式来解决。
因为分类是是确定的,因此可以先构建一个分类表供查询,如下所示。在工作表“分类”中,列A是班级名称,列B是想要的学号编号前缀。并且,将列A中的数据命名为“班级”,供设置数据有效性使用。
在“编号”工作表(也就是所示输入数据的工作表)中,设置列B中的数据有效性如下所示。
在单元格C2中输入公式:
=IFERROR(IF(LEN(COUNTIF($B$2:$B2,B2))=1,CONCATENATE(VLOOKUP(B2,分类!$A$2:$B$1 ,2,FALSE),” “,COUNTIF($B$2:$B2,B2)),COUNTIF($B$2:$B2,B2)),””)
向下拖至所需单元格即可,如下所示。
公式中,使用COUNTIF函数来统计班级出现的次数,这也是新加入的学生的学号,并且判断编号是否为个位数,如果是则在前面加,否则直接加上数字。这里假设学生编号不会超过两位数。
标签:excel常用函数,excel常见问题,excel技巧,Excel教程
0
投稿
猜你喜欢
MAC下如何移除iPhoto照片库以扩大磁盘空间
2023-08-01 03:31:54
wps表格怎样修改默认设置
2023-04-07 02:12:12
Win10系统更新geforce experience后无法登陆怎么办?
2023-10-02 12:07:45
主要省份城市的DNS服务器地址
2022-08-15 11:08:52
word文档 excel文档打开速度比较慢的解决方法
2022-07-15 22:04:40
WPS Excel怎么对整个表格的数据进行求和
2023-05-31 20:36:05
Win8系统安装office2007弹出Setup Error错误提示的解决方法
2023-10-26 19:40:37
excel2003求积的方法
2023-04-27 21:37:17
excel怎么隐藏工作表名称栏显示?excel表格工作栏不显示的方法教程
2023-03-13 11:42:14
U盘插入电脑后出现蓝屏的原因及其解决方法
2022-09-19 10:40:59
Win10应用商店打不开,提示错误代码0x80131500该如何解决?
2023-10-22 23:52:41
Win10系统无法使用photoshopcs6怎么办?Win10使用ps的解决方法
2023-11-22 18:06:21
Apple Watch为何比Android手表更受欢迎?
2023-08-15 15:21:57
Word快捷键Alt+shift+↑神了,超级好用!
2023-11-11 03:55:08
怎么用word制作商标版权?
2023-08-21 20:44:54
AirPods怎么连接到Win10?AirPods连接到Win10电脑教程
2024-01-01 05:57:43
Excel中表格单元格里文字自动换行的具体操作
2022-04-09 17:33:31
Win10应用商店安装路径如何更改?
2023-11-06 02:58:53
如何实现 word 文字的双行合一排版
2022-05-21 04:32:08
怎么找电脑上的写字板功能?
2023-11-06 01:03:18